[0001] This invention belongs to the technical field of clothing processing equipment, specifically relating to an additive dispensing device for a washing machine, and more particularly to a switcher applied to a washing machine and the dispensing device. Background Technology

[0002] As consumers increasingly prioritize quality of life, washing machines have become indispensable in people's daily lives. During washing machine use, depending on the program being executed, appropriate additives need to be selected and added to the machine via different water channels and dispensing devices. Therefore, the washing machine's additive dispensing device needs to have multiple switchable water channel combinations.

[0003] However, in traditional automatic dispensing devices, one pump is usually needed to dispense one type of additive, and the more types of detergents dispensed, the more pumps are needed. At the same time, in the dispensing devices of washing machines with transmission, one-to-one control valves are usually provided for different water supply lines to meet the needs of different washing functions.

[0004] In the above situation, in order to meet the full functional requirements of the washing machine's dispensing device, it is usually necessary to install multiple pumps and multiple inlet valves. Such a solution requires a large number of electrical components, is complex to control, is costly, and has a higher failure rate.

[0005] In view of this, this solution proposes a switcher that uses a motor to control the on / off state of each water path in the switcher, and randomly combines them to form different connection channels, thereby realizing the output of multiple water paths and greatly reducing the number of electrical components.

[0039] This invention provides a switcher 100, which can be used to switch different flow channels, water paths, and air paths, thereby achieving the effect of changing and adjusting the flow direction of fluids. For example, the switcher 100 can be installed on the additive dispensing device of a washing machine to allow for the selective dispensing of different types of additives, either individually or in combination; and / or to dispense single or combined additives into the washing machine via different water paths and in different dispensing methods.

[0040] like Figures 1 to 9 As shown in the embodiment of the present invention, the switcher 100 has a housing 101, and the interior of the housing 101 is hollow to form a chamber 103. The housing 101 has a plurality of openings 102, each of which is connected to the chamber 103. A piston 104 is provided at each of some or all of the openings 102 to open and close the openings 102. Each piston 104 can be driven by a camshaft structure provided on the switcher 100 to generate relative displacement, thereby realizing the effect of controllable opening and closing of different openings 102 and combination switching of the connection forms of each opening 102 of the switcher 100.

[0041] In this embodiment of the invention, the camshaft structure is a rotating rod 108 that can rotate around an axis and is installed in the chamber 103 of the housing 101. The cam portion 109 provided on the rotating rod 108 drives the piston to move, thereby achieving the effect of opening and closing each opening.

[0042] In this invention, the opening and closing control of the opening 102 of the switch 100 is achieved by moving the piston 104. During the movement of the piston 104, the sealing structure 106 on the piston 104 (e.g., piston, sealing ring, etc.) will not come into contact with the inner wall of the housing 101 of the switch 100. This avoids the situation where the sealing structure 106, made of elastic materials such as rubber, is deformed and fails due to friction and compression with the inner wall of the housing 101 of the switch 100 during the opening and closing process.

[0043] Example 1

[0044] like Figures 1 to 5 , Figures 6a to 6d As shown in the figure, this embodiment introduces a control valve structure. The control valve structure can be a control device for controlling the opening and closing of any opening 102 on the switch 100; of course, it can also be used alone and applied to other devices.

[0045] In this embodiment, the control valve structure includes: a housing 101, a hollow chamber 103 formed inside the housing 101, an opening 102 communicating with the chamber 103 on the housing 101, and a piston 104 that can extend and retract relative to the opening installed in the chamber 103; a drive structure for driving the piston 104 to move is installed on the housing 101, which is used to control the sealing structure 106 on the piston 104 to close or open the opening 102 accordingly.

[0046] like Figures 1 to 5 , Figures 6a to 6d As shown, in this embodiment, the driving structure includes,

[0047] The rotating rod 108, driven by the power unit, is installed in the chamber 103 and can rotate around an axis;

[0048] The rotating rod 108 is provided with a radially protruding cam portion 109. The cam portion 109 and the piston 104 at least partially overlap in the axial direction of the rotating rod 108. The distance between the protruding end of the cam portion 109 and the axis of the rotating rod 108 is greater than half the distance between the piston 104 and the axis of the rotating rod 108, so that the piston 104 can be driven to extend and retract during the rotation of the rotating rod 108 by the cam portion 109.

[0049] like Figures 6a to 6d As shown, in this embodiment, the piston 104 is provided with a through hole for the rotating rod 108 to pass through, and the rotating rod 108 is provided with a radially protruding rib at the through hole. The rib forms a cam portion 109. The piston 104 and the rotating rod 108 together form a cam transmission structure. When the rotating rod 108 rotates to the point where the rib abuts against the inner wall of the through hole of the piston 104, it pushes the piston 104 to move and drives the sealing structure 106 to open the corresponding opening.

[0050] In this embodiment, the driving structure further includes an elastic unit 105, which is clamped between the piston 104 and the housing 101. This unit provides an elastic restoring force to the piston 104 to close the corresponding opening of the sealing structure 106. When the rotating rod 108 rotates until the rib separates from the inner wall of the through hole of the piston 104, the elastic unit 105 pushes the piston 104 to move, causing the sealing structure 106 to block the opening 102. In this embodiment, the elastic unit 105 can be a spring, a pneumatic cylinder, a hydraulic cylinder, etc., any existing device or combination that provides an elastic restoring force. Preferably, in this embodiment, the elastic unit 105 is a spring.

[0051] like Figures 1 to 5 , Figures 6a to 6dAs shown, in this embodiment, the piston 104 is a block structure extending axially along the opening 102. The piston 104 of the block structure has a through hole in the middle that passes through both sides. The axis of the rotating rod 108 is parallel to the axis of the through hole and passes through the through hole. The part of the rotating rod 108 that passes through the through hole has radially outward protruding ribs. The ribs constitute a cam part 109 that pushes the piston 104 to move telescopically.

[0052] In this embodiment, the axial direction of the through hole provided on the piston 104 is perpendicular to the axial direction of the opening 102, so that the driving force of the rotation direction of the rotating rod 108 is transmitted to the piston 104 through the cam structure, so that the piston 104 can generate a pushing displacement along the radial direction of the rotating rod 108, thereby realizing the effect of the piston 104 moving axially and extending along the opening 102, and using the sealing structure on the piston 104 to correspond to the opening and closing of the opening 102.

[0053] In this embodiment, the end of the piston 104 near the opening 102 is the sealing end, and the opposite end away from the opening 102 is the supporting end. The sealing end of the piston 104 is provided with a sealing structure 106. The sealing structure 106 is a sealing ring 125 made of elastic material such as rubber. The sealing ring 125 is coaxially arranged with the opening 102 and can make sealing contact with the inner wall of the chamber 103 on the outer periphery of the opening 102, thereby achieving the effect of sealing and closing the opening 102. In this embodiment, the sealing end of the piston 104 is provided with a columnar piston head protruding outward along the axis of the opening. The sealing ring 125 is sleeved on the outer periphery of the piston head 126 and is clamped and fixed on the piston head 126 by the action of a radially protruding ring of ribs on the piston head 126.

[0054] In this embodiment, the support end of the piston 104 is connected to a spring constituting the elastic unit 105. The spring extends along the axial direction of the opening 102, and the two ends of the spring are respectively connected to the support end of the piston 104 and the inner wall of the housing 101.

[0055] Preferably, in this embodiment, the sealing structure 106 and the elastic unit 105 are coaxially arranged with the piston 104 to ensure that the piston does not deviate during movement and to improve the sealing effect. More preferably, the sealing structure 106, the elastic unit 105, and the piston 104 are all coaxially arranged with the opening 102.

[0056] In this embodiment, the inner peripheral wall of the through hole in the middle of the piston 104 is provided with a protrusion 127 that protrudes radially toward the center of the through hole. The protrusion 127 is located on the side of the through hole near the support end. The protrusion 127 enables the cam portion 109 of the rotating rod 108 to effectively push the piston 104 to move and increase the extension and retraction distance of the piston 104, thereby effectively realizing the control of the sealing structure 106 on the piston 104 to effectively close and open the opening 102.

[0057] Preferred, such as Figures 6a to 6d As shown, in this embodiment, the protrusion 127 is a triangular protrusion that slopes from the left and right sides toward the center, so that the inclined surfaces on both sides can effectively guide the cam 109 and prevent imbalance during the piston 104's operation.

[0058] like Figures 6a to 6d As shown, in this embodiment, a limiting post 123 protruding axially along the opening 102 is provided on the side of the inner wall of the housing 101 facing the supporting end of the piston 104. One end of the spring clamped between the supporting end of the piston 104 and the inner wall of the housing 101 is connected to the limiting post 123. In this embodiment, the supporting end of the piston 104 is provided with a mounting groove 124 opening towards the limiting post 123. One end of the spring constituting the elastic unit 105 is inserted into the mounting groove 124, and the other end is fitted onto the outer peripheral wall of the limiting post 123.

[0059] like Figures 1 to 5 , Figures 6a to 6d As shown, in this embodiment, the chamber 103 is provided with a guide part 107 to guide the piston 104 to move telescopically along the axial direction of the opening 102, so as to ensure that the piston 104 will not tilt in other directions during the telescopic movement and can only move along the axial direction of the opening 102, thereby effectively avoiding the occurrence of piston 104 position deviation and inability to be driven and controlled by the rotating rod 108.

[0060] In this embodiment, the inner wall of the housing 101 is provided with a piston groove that extends along the axial direction of the opening 102 and forms a guide portion 107. The side wall of the piston 104 is inserted into the piston groove. The side wall of the piston 104 inserted into the piston groove is the other side of the non-piston sealing end and the support end. Preferably, the side wall of the piston 104 is the side that is parallel to the axial direction of the rotating rod 108.

[0061] In this embodiment, the left and right side walls of the piston 104 are respectively inserted into the piston grooves in the inner wall of the corresponding side housing 101. The piston grooves on both sides are arranged in parallel and extend in a direction parallel to the axis of the opening 102. Preferably, the piston grooves on both sides are in the same cross section as the axis of the opening 102, so as to ensure that the piston 104 is always in the axial cross section of the opening 102, thereby effectively avoiding the occurrence of piston 104 displacement.

[0062] Example 2

[0063] like Figures 1 to 9As shown, this embodiment introduces a switcher 100, which includes: a housing 101, the housing 101 being hollow to form a chamber 103, the housing 101 having multiple openings 102 communicating with the chamber 103, a rotating rod 108 rotatable about an axis installed in the chamber 103, the rotating rod 108 having multiple cam portions 109 opening opposite to different openings 102, each cam portion 109 driving a piston 104 corresponding to it to extend and retract relative to the opening 102, for controlling the sealing structure 106 on different pistons 104 to close or open the corresponding opening 102.

[0064] In this embodiment, the valve body structure provided at each opening 102 of the switch 100 to control the opening and closing of the opening 102 is the control valve structure described in the above embodiment, so as to achieve the effect of effectively controlling the opening and closing of multiple openings 102 by using a single rotating rod 108.

[0065] like Figures 1 to 3 As shown, in this embodiment, the cam portions 109 provided on the rotating rod 108 are arranged alternately along the axial direction of the rotating rod 108, and each cam portion 109 is located at the cross section of a different opening 102, so as to effectively control the opening and closing of the corresponding opening 102.

[0066] Preferably, in this embodiment, the radial protrusion positions of different cam portions 109 relative to the axis of the rotating rod 108 are the same or different, so that when the rotating rod 108 rotates around the axis to the corresponding position, the cam portions 109 drive the pistons 104 at different openings 102 to open and move separately or simultaneously.

[0067] In this embodiment, the housing 101 of the switcher 100 is provided with a plurality of openings 102 on one side, and each opening 102 is arranged at intervals along a straight line. The axis of the rotating rod 108 provided in the chamber 103 is parallel to the aforementioned straight line. The rotating rod 108 is provided with a cam portion 109 that corresponds one-to-one with some or all of the aforementioned openings 102. The cam portion 109 and the corresponding opening 102 are in the same cross section.

[0068] In this embodiment, pistons 104 are provided at different openings 102 of the housing 101 of the switcher 100. Each piston 104 is provided with a sealing structure 106 that blocks the corresponding opening 102. Each piston 104 is provided with a through hole. The rotating rod 108 passes through each through hole in sequence. The part of the rotating rod 108 that passes through each through hole is provided with a cam part 109 for driving the corresponding piston 104 to move.

[0069] In this embodiment, the inner wall of the through hole of the piston 104 is provided with a protrusion 127 that protrudes toward the center of the through hole and abuts against the cam portion 109. The protrusion 127 is located on the side of the inner wall of the through hole away from the opening 102. Preferably, in this embodiment, a spring unit 105 is provided between the piston 104 and the inner wall of the housing 101. The spring applies a pushing force to the piston 104 toward the opening 102, which is used to push the sealing structure 106, such as the sealing ring provided on the piston 104, to close the opening 102.

[0070] This embodiment can also be configured as follows: multiple openings 102 are provided on different side walls of the housing 101 of the switcher 100; when each opening 102 is located at a different cross section of the housing 101, the moving direction of the piston 104 of the openings 101 on different side walls needs to be differentiated, but it must be ensured that the axis of each opening 102 on each side wall of the housing 101 of the switcher 100 is perpendicular to the axis of the rotating rod 108; of course, to ensure the opening and closing effect, a perpendicular setting is preferred, but if only for opening and closing control, it is sufficient to set the axis of the opening 102 to intersect the axis of the rotating rod 108. With the above configuration, a single rotating rod 108 can be used to control the opening and closing of multiple openings 102 on different side walls, realizing the combined switching of the connection status of each opening 102 (not shown in the figures).

[0071] In this embodiment, the switcher can also be configured as follows: the chamber 103 of the housing 101 is provided with two or more rotating rods 108, and each rotating rod 108 is provided with a cam portion 109 for controlling the relative extension and retraction of different or the same pistons 104, so as to achieve the purpose that different rotating rods 108 can control the same opening 102, or different rotating rods 108 can control different openings 102 separately, thereby further increasing the number of opening and closing combinations of each opening 102 of the switcher 100 (not shown in the figures).

[0072] In this embodiment, the switcher can also be configured as follows: Figures 1 to 9 As shown, the housing 101 is provided with multiple chambers 103, and each chamber 103 is provided with at least one rotating rod 108. Each chamber 103 has at least one opening 102. The rotating rod 108 in each chamber 103 pushes the corresponding piston 104 to move and extend via the cam part 109, thereby controlling the opening and closing of each opening 102 in the chamber 103. This enables the switch 100 to control two or more sets of passages separately.

[0073] like Figures 1 to 9As shown, in this embodiment, a motor 110 is provided on the housing 101. The output end of the motor 110 is directly or via a transmission structure connected to the rotating rod 108 to drive the rotating rod 108 to rotate around the axis and control the rotation angle of the rotating rod 108, so as to achieve precise control of the rotation position of the rotating rod 108. Then, when the rotating rod 108 rotates to different rotation positions, the cam part 109 pushes different pistons 104 to move, thereby achieving the effect of controlling the opening and closing of different openings 102 on the switcher 100 respectively.

[0074] Preferably, in this embodiment, the end of the rotating rod 108 extends out of the housing 101, and the end extends out and is connected to the output end of the motor 110 installed on the outside of the housing via the reduction gear set 121, so as to achieve precise control of the rotation position of the rotating rod 108 and thus achieve a significant technical advancement in improving the control accuracy of the switch 100.

[0075] Example 3

[0076] like Figures 1 to 9 As shown, this embodiment introduces a switch 100, which includes a housing 101 with a hollow chamber 103 inside; the housing 101 has a mounting hole 120 for a rotating rod 108 to pass through, and the part of the rotating rod 108 passing through the mounting hole 120 is fitted with two sealing rings in sequence; there is a pressure relief chamber 115 between the outer wall of the rotating rod 108 and the inner wall of the mounting hole 120 between the two sealing rings, and the housing 101 has a pressure relief port 117 that connects the pressure relief chamber 115 to the outside of the chamber 103.

[0077] With the above settings, after the sealing ring of the switch 100 fails, the water leaking from the point where the rotating rod 108 protrudes can be diverted to other locations through the pressure relief chamber 115, effectively preventing water leakage directly from the point where the rotating rod 108 protrudes. At the same time, by connecting the pressure relief chamber to the outside of the chamber through the pressure relief port, the pressure in the chamber at the point where the rotating rod protrudes is significantly reduced, thereby effectively preventing water leakage from the point where the rotating rod protrudes.

[0078] like Figures 7 to 9 As shown, in this embodiment, the outer wall of the rotating rod 108 is provided with a groove 116, the groove 116 is open and faces the inner wall of the mounting hole 120, the groove 116 is located between two sealing rings, and the groove 116 and the inner wall of the mounting hole 120 form a pressure relief cavity 115; the groove 116 is arranged around the outer periphery of the rotating rod 108, and the groove 116 can be continuously or discontinuously extended for at least one turn.

[0079] In this embodiment, a groove 116 may be provided on the inner wall of the mounting hole 120. The opening of the groove 116 faces the outer wall of the rotating rod 108. The groove 116 is located between two sealing rings, and the groove 116 and the outer wall of the rotating rod 108 form a pressure relief cavity 115. The groove 116 is arranged around the inner circumference of the mounting hole 120, and the groove 116 may be continuously or discontinuously extended for at least one circle, which can also achieve the above-mentioned invention objective.

[0080] In this embodiment, a sealing ring is fitted around the outer periphery of each end of the portion of the rotating rod 108 that passes through the mounting hole 120. The inner and outer periphery of the sealing ring are respectively sealed and fitted to the outer wall of the rotating rod 108 and the inner wall of the mounting hole 120. The inner sealing ring 113 is provided at the end near the chamber 103, and the outer sealing ring 114 is provided at the end away from the chamber 103. The pressure relief chamber 115 is located between the inner and outer sealing rings 113 and 114, and is connected to the space between the inner and outer sealing rings 113 and 114.

[0081] In this embodiment, the inner wall of the mounting hole 120 is provided with a radially outwardly recessed notch. The notch is in the same cross section as the inner sealing ring 113 and is used to connect the two sides of the inner sealing ring 113. Preferably, multiple notches are arranged circumferentially on the inner wall of the mounting hole 120. By providing a notch on the inner circumferential side wall of the mounting hole 120 to connect the two sides of the inner sealing ring 113, some water in the chamber 103 can flow into the pressure relief chamber 115 through the notch, thereby reducing the water pressure near the point where the rotating rod 108 passes through the chamber and effectively reducing the occurrence of leakage faults in the switch 100.

[0082] like Figures 7 to 9 As shown, in this embodiment, the housing 101 of the switcher 100 is provided with an independent high-pressure chamber 111 and a low-pressure chamber 112. A rotating rod 108 is provided inside the high-pressure chamber 111. A pressure relief chamber 115 is provided at the portion of the rotating rod 108 that extends out of the high-pressure chamber 111. The pressure relief port 117 of the pressure relief chamber 115 is connected to the low-pressure chamber 112 via a pressure relief channel 118. Through this arrangement, all water flowing out of the pressure relief chamber 115 can flow into the low-pressure chamber 112, achieving effective collection of the pressure-relieved water. Simultaneously, it effectively reduces the water pressure at the point where the rotating rod 108 exits the high-pressure chamber 111, effectively preventing water leakage from the point where the rotating rod 108 exits.

[0083] In this embodiment, a second rotating rod is provided inside the low-pressure chamber 112, with the end of the second rotating rod extending out of the low-pressure chamber 112. A sealing ring is provided on the outer peripheral wall of the part of the second rotating rod 112 that extends out. The low-pressure chamber 112 is provided with a communication port 119 that communicates with the pressure relief channel 118. The communication port 119 is positioned close to the center of the low-pressure chamber 112 relative to the sealing ring, so that the liquid flowing out of the high-pressure chamber through the pressure relief channel can flow into the low-pressure chamber, thereby achieving the effect of effectively collecting the pressure relief water flow.

[0084] In this embodiment, the low-pressure chamber 112 is connected to the outside atmosphere through a pressure relief port equipped with a pressure relief valve 122, so as to reduce the air pressure in the low-pressure chamber as much as possible and make it consistent with the outside atmosphere; preferably, the pressure relief port is located close to the connection port 119.
